Контейнеры STL и модульное тестирование
Состав работы
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Работа представляет собой rar архив с файлами (распаковать онлайн), которые открываются в программах:
- Microsoft Word
Описание
Цель: Сформировать практические навыки разработки абстракций данных на основе контейнеров STL и модульного тестирования средствами Visual Studio.
Задание
Реализовать абстрактный тип данных «Множество» в соответствии с вариантом задания и со спецификацией приведённой ниже. Протестировать его, используя средства модульного тестирования Visual Studio. Тестовые наборы необходимо построить на основе критериев тестирования C0,C1,C2 в зависимости от варианта задания.
Рекомендации к выполнению
1. Абстракцию данных реализуйте, используя классы языка программирования и библиотеку шаблонов STL.
2. Для тестирования разработанного класса используйте средства модульного тестирования Visual Studio.
Выбор варианта контрольной работы.
Номер варианта контрольной работы соответствует двум последним цифрам вашего пароля, если эти две цифры образуют число меньшее или равное 24. Если это число больше 24, то номер вашего варианта вы получите вычитанием из него числа 24. Например, две последние цифры пароля 08, тогда номер вашего варианта будет 8.
Например, две последние цифры пароля 25, тогда номер вашего варианта будет 25 – 24 = 1.
Варианты задания
Варианты представлены в файле контрольной работы.
Задание
Реализовать абстрактный тип данных «Множество» в соответствии с вариантом задания и со спецификацией приведённой ниже. Протестировать его, используя средства модульного тестирования Visual Studio. Тестовые наборы необходимо построить на основе критериев тестирования C0,C1,C2 в зависимости от варианта задания.
Рекомендации к выполнению
1. Абстракцию данных реализуйте, используя классы языка программирования и библиотеку шаблонов STL.
2. Для тестирования разработанного класса используйте средства модульного тестирования Visual Studio.
Выбор варианта контрольной работы.
Номер варианта контрольной работы соответствует двум последним цифрам вашего пароля, если эти две цифры образуют число меньшее или равное 24. Если это число больше 24, то номер вашего варианта вы получите вычитанием из него числа 24. Например, две последние цифры пароля 08, тогда номер вашего варианта будет 8.
Например, две последние цифры пароля 25, тогда номер вашего варианта будет 25 – 24 = 1.
Варианты задания
Варианты представлены в файле контрольной работы.
Дополнительная информация
2023г, зачет, вариант 15
Похожие материалы
Последовательные контейнеры STL и модульное тестирование. Вариант 16
Roma967
: 8 января 2024
Контрольная работа по дисциплине: Современные технологии программирования (часть 1)
Тема: Последовательные контейнеры STL и модульное тестирование.
Цель: Сформировать практические навыки разработки абстракций данных на основе контейнеров STL и модульного тестирования средствами VisualStudio.
Задание контрольной работы
Реализовать обработку данных пользовательского типа (объектов класса) с помощью контейнера в соответствии с вариантом задания и со следующей спецификацией:
- приложение заполняет
800 руб.
Последовательные контейнеры STL и модульное тестирование - Современные технологии программирования (часть 1). Вариант 15
Roma967
: 8 января 2024
Контрольная работа
Тема: Последовательные контейнеры STL и модульное тестирование
Цель: Сформировать практические навыки разработки абстракций данных на основе контейнеров STL и модульного тестирования средствами VisualStudio.
Задание контрольной работы
Реализовать обработку данных пользовательского типа (объектов класса) с помощью контейнера в соответствии с вариантом задания и со следующей спецификацией:
- приложение заполняет контейнер данными, которые вводятся пользователем с консоли;
-
800 руб.
Другие работы
Лабораторная работа № 2 "«Цифровые системы коммутации и их программное обеспечение»"
Лесник
: 7 июля 2011
Лабораторная работа № 2
"Принципы пространственной коммутации в ЦСК"
1. Цель работы:
1.1. Изучение принципов пространственной коммутации.
1.2. Изучение принципов построения коммутационных полей с использованием пространственную коммутацию.
1.3. Изучение коммутационных полей ЦСК EWSD, AXE.
1.4. Моделирование с помощью персональной ЭВМ пространственную коммутацию, а также построение коммутационных полей типа “В-П-В”.
Выводы:
В лабораторной работе были изучены принципы пространственной коммутации,
50 руб.
Налоговый менеджмент в добывающих организациях
evelin
: 25 октября 2013
Введение 3
1. Экономическое содержание налогового менеджмента как рыночной системы управления налоговыми отношениями 5
2. Налоговый менеджмент в добывающей промышленности 9
Порядок признания объектов учета 10
Признание расходов на освоение природных ресурсов для исчисления налога на прибыль организаций 14
Методы амортизации объектов учета 18
Заключение 21
Список использованной литературы 23
Введение
В науке финансового менеджмента традиционно сложилась ситуация, при которой недостаточно
5 руб.
Решение задач 2. Расчет затухания секции регенерации по дисциплине: «Оптические системы передачи» Вариант 3
Иван262
: 16 апреля 2023
Задача
Определить уровень мощности и мощность сигнала на входе приемного оптического модуля, а также мощность сигнала на выходе ПОМ, если работа ВОСП ведется по волокну SF или ГМОВ в i-том окне прозрачности на расстояние L км, строительная длина кабеля стр, уровень мощности сигнала на передаче равен ps, дБм
200 руб.
Лабораторная работа №1 Сетевые базы данных
Axi0ma
: 14 июня 2018
Лабораторная работа N 1
Язык MySQL
Задание
В файл z1-1.txt занесите ответы на следующие вопросы:
Напишите запрос, который выводит все строки из таблицы Покупателей, для которых номер продавца равен 1001.
Напишите запрос, который выводит таблицу Продавцов со столбцами в следующем порядке: city, sname, snum, comm.
Напишите запрос, который выводит оценку (rating), сопровождаемую именем каждого покупателя в городе San Jose.
Напишите запрос, который выводит значение номера продавца всех продавцов из
45 руб.